Records of the Bark SEA QUEEN

 Collection
Identifier: MSS-Coll-056
Abstract

Records from the vessel's last whaling voyage, sailing out of New Bedford, Mass, mastered by Joseph Thompson, on a voyage to the South Atlantic, including papers relating to crew desertions, discharges and additions, repair of the windlass, and the survey, condemning, and sale of the ship in the Seychelles.

Dates: 1884 - 1888

Records of the Holmes' Shipyard

 Collection
Identifier: MSS-Coll-046
Abstract The collection consists of accounts, bills, receipts, documents, and correspondence relative to the shipbuilding and management activities of Josiah, Josiah Jr., and Jonathan Holmes. The papers are concentrated between 1840-1878, and represent a rather thorough record of the Holmes shipyard during those years. Items of singular interest include a large collection of marine insurance policies, shipping articles, shipbuilding agreements, bills of sale, and cargo storage diagrams. Records...
Dates: 1820-1886

Records of the Ship HOUND

 Collection
Identifier: MSS-Coll-004
Abstract

The collection details the Hound's activities from April 1858 through June 1859. Included is an abstract log, New York to San Francisco; disbursements at San Francisco; freight lists and crew lists; 5 cargo books; and other miscellaneous items.

Dates: 1858 - 1859

Records of the Sloop Hancock

 Collection
Identifier: MSS-Coll-011
Contents

This collection contains correspondence, articles of agreement, accounts, crew account books, crew lists, bills, receipts, and other papers. The crew account books include divisions of the prize brigs FRIENDSHIP and CORNELIUS, the prize schooner COMET, and the prize sloops HIBERNIA and VENUS. Other persons represented include Giles Mumford, agent, of Groton, Conn.

Dates: 1777 - 1783

Robert Palmer Wilbur Collection

 Collection
Identifier: MSS-Coll-020
Abstract

The collection consists of scattered papers and volumes including a diary (1863) containing information on shipbuilding. There are also account, bills, and receipts (1876-1881) concerning Wilbur's command of the Ship M.P. GRACE and two survey record books (1896-1899)

Dates: 1859-1928
